Maxilla
One of the two large bones that form the upper jaw, serving as a foundation for the face and support for the upper teeth.
Zygomatic
Pertaining to the cheekbone or zygoma, part of the facial skeleton.
Lacrimal
Pertaining to tears and the glands that produce tears, which play a crucial role in eye health and function.
Ethmoid
A spongy, cube-shaped bone between the eyes and at the roof of the nose, crucial for supporting the nasal cavity and forming part of the eye sockets.
